Does Guildford Use Oyster?

Guildford is beyond the Oystercard pay-as-you-go area. Guildford is outside of the TfL oyster card zones so you would have to get a rail ticket from the station, they should be able to include a travelcard if required.

Is Woking in Oyster zone?

No – Woking is outside the Oyster zones. Woking is 35 kilometres (22 miles) from London, which is outside the Oyster zone, so I think that you need to buy a return ticket from London Waterloo train station. These are cheaper if you buy off-peak returns and travel after 09:30 or any time on Saturday and Sunday.

Where can I not use my Oyster?

Please note you can’t use Oyster on the following rail services on any journey starting or finishing outside the Pay as you go area. Oyster cards are not accepted on East Midlands Trains, Grand Central, Hull Trains, Virgin Trains, or London North Eastern Railway services.

Does Surrey count as London?

The administrative county of Surrey occupies a considerably smaller area than the historic county. The northeastern part of the historic county now lies within Greater London, forming all or most of the boroughs of Croydon, Kingston upon Thames, Lambeth, Merton, Richmond upon Thames, Southwark, Sutton, and Wandsworth.

Is Surrey bigger than London?

The capital’s estimated population stands at a gigantic 8.9 million people whereas there are just under 1.2 million people living in Surrey. This is in spite of Surrey’s larger landmass — it covers 642 square miles compared to London’s 607 square miles, according to HMICFRS figures.
